Beef brisket ho fun traces its roots to the bustling markets of Hong Kong, where street vendors would simmer beef brisket in a rich broth for hours, creating a tender and flavorful delicacy. Over time, the dish evolved, incorporating elements from Cantonese cuisine, such as the addition of ho fun (wide rice noodles) and a savory sauce.
The key to a perfect beef brisket ho fun lies in the quality of its ingredients. The beef brisket, typically sourced from the chuck or plate cut, is slow-cooked in a flavorful broth made with soy sauce, star anise, cinnamon, and other aromatic spices. The resulting meat is incredibly tender and melts in the mouth.
The ho fun, made from wide sheets of rice flour, is cooked separately and tossed in a savory sauce made with oyster sauce, soy sauce, and sesame oil. The sauce coats the noodles, giving them a rich and umami flavor.
While the classic beef brisket ho fun remains a beloved dish, variations have emerged to cater to different tastes. Some restaurants offer a spicy version, adding chili oil or Szechuan peppercorns to the sauce. Others incorporate vegetables such as bok choy, carrots, or bell peppers.
Beef brisket ho fun is often served with a side of pickled vegetables, such as daikon radish or carrots, to balance the richness of the dish. A drizzle of chili oil or hoisin sauce can also enhance the flavors.
